Quality rewarded<br />

Caterpillar delivered its Quality Excellence Certification<br />

to Michelin. Caterpillar’s certification is reserved to<br />

suppliers who have a certified quality system supported<br />

by a continuous progress approach encompassing their<br />

entire operations.<br />

An Innovative Solution for a Mining Giant:<br />

China Coal Pingshuo<br />

Michelin signed a three-year contract with China Coal Energy, China’s<br />

largest coal producer. It covers supply and maintenance for the 63-inch<br />

giant tires that equip the dumpers used in China’s largest open coal mine<br />

at Pingshuo. As Mr Li Zhihong, head of Procurement, noted: “We are not<br />

just looking to buying tires or services. What we expect Michelin to do for<br />

us is to optimize the way we use our tire resources, to gain productivity,<br />

and therefore reduce costs, as well as to better preserve our environment.<br />

With its engineers on site, Michelin’s expertise will help optimize the way<br />

we use our tires. Not only we will be able to use them longer, but also<br />

we will reduce equipment downtime considerably.”<br />

In May <strong>2008</strong>, China Coal Energy elected Michelin its Best Supplier 2007<br />

out of 162 suppliers.<br />

Specialty Businesses<br />

Operating Margin is Stabilizing<br />

at a Remarkably High Level<br />

Net sales rose 5.5% to EUR 2,307 million.<br />

Full-year operating income* was up 6.2%<br />

to EUR 412 million.<br />

Operating margin* reached 17.9%.<br />

The Specialty tire activities were remarkable<br />

in terms of both growth and results.<br />

Sales volumes rose throughout the year<br />

across segments, although the Original<br />

Equipment segment slackened in the fourth<br />

quarter.<br />

The price increases combined with the mix<br />

improvements served to offset the negative<br />

impact of raw material costs and exchange<br />

rates.<br />

The rationalization of industrial capacity<br />

and a policy of flexible manufacturing and<br />

supplies were pursued.<br />

* Before non-recurring items.<br />

The rebalancing between Original Equipment<br />

and Replacement production enabled<br />

the Group to benefit from the growth<br />

opportunities.<br />

Maps and guides and ViaMichelin digital<br />

services as well as Michelin Lifestyle licensed<br />

products experienced a very dynamic year<br />

in terms of developments and new product<br />

and service launches.<br />
